## Tuning

Briarhook's cleanup bot deletes branches with no commits past the staleness threshold, skipping anything matching the protected-pattern list. From a security standpoint, the important properties are that deletions are rate-limited, logged with the actor identity, and reversible for the retention window via the archive ref namespace. All thresholds are conservative by default; lowering them widens the blast radius of a compromised token, so changes require two approvals. The defaults ship as follows.

constants for yaduf-fahag:
BUDGETS = {
    "kelix": 528,
    "briwyn": 734,
}

If ShipBot stops posting deploy updates, don't panic. First bounce the worker via `shipbot restart --queue`. Still silent after ten minutes? Escalate to the Conveyor team — they own the upstream status feed. Page only during business hours unless a release is actively blocked. For everything else, drop the maintainers a note.

alerts address for hadup-hagug: sorvan.quenion.ralmir@ferraworks.test

Ticket #: open — Facilities, Wrenfold Depot

Hi all — quick note for visiting contractors. The bike cage behind Block B is sticking again, and the parking gates on the Tanner Street side are running slow, so give yourself an extra five minutes in the mornings. We've logged both for repair this week. Until then, use the manual keypad at the gates with the code below.

staff pass of badup-kawig = bdg-TYN-3

## Plugin Onboarding — Tallygrove Ledger

Tallygrove tracks loyalty points as an append-only ledger. Plugins post earn/burn events; the core reconciles nightly. Rules: never mutate entries, always include a sequence number, and respect the rate ceiling. All plugin packages must be signed before the marketplace accepts them — unsigned uploads are dropped silently. Test against the sandbox first. Sign your builds with the shared partner key below:

rollout seal: bky4_V7oo